Objectives


Integration of multidisciplinary expertise in creating new products / services aiming at learning a set of strategies and tools for systematic development of structured products, in an environment of teamwork. It is intended that at the end the student:
• Be able to organize and define the process for developing product / service within the company;
• Be able to define a structured plan of development of product or service;
• Know and be able to use a set of methods and tools for a systematic practice of introducing new and innovative products to meet the needs of customers and other stakeholders and in particular the multiple functional areas of the company in its development and commercial release;
• Align the development of new products  with the company's strategy;
• Develop skills to work in a team;

Program

- Introduction to the course content
 and teaching methodology

- Product/service development processes and  organization


- Strategic planning  of product and service
 development.Opportunity identification.Mission Statement

- Identify and understand  customer needs


- Translating customer needs into product/service specifications


- Generation  of concepts of product / service


- Concept and selection test

- Product architecture


- Managing product /service under uncertainty

- Prototyping Technologies. Additive Manufacturing

- Managing Project Programs and Portfolios

- Case studies and journal articles discussion

Teaching methods and learning activities


The UC uses a project based learning (PBL) methodology :  a project to create a new product or service that satisifies  an opportunity identified by a team of 4-6 students is developed along the semester ,following the methodology taught in the course.

Calculation formula of final grade

The final mark  is based on the following criteria:


-     10% Class attendance;/participation

-     20 %  Presentation and discussion of case studies/papers  and progress reports related to tasks (assignments) planned:

-     70% Presentation and discussion of the final report of the  project to develop an innovative product or service

 

The students should demonstrate active participation in all the above components of evaluation
